mm/swap: convert delete_from_swap_cache() to take a folio
authorMatthew Wilcox (Oracle) <willy@infradead.org>
Fri, 17 Jun 2022 17:50:19 +0000 (18:50 +0100)
committerakpm <akpm@linux-foundation.org>
Mon, 4 Jul 2022 01:08:48 +0000 (18:08 -0700)
All but one caller already has a folio, so convert it to use a folio.
